Each evaluation file is a JSON list of step-level test cases. A case contains the
interaction history, a correct action (action_chosen), a plausible but
incorrect alternative (action_rejected), and the relevant tool metadata
(functions). A PRM/judge is correct on a case when it prefers action_chosen
over action_rejected.
Evaluation splits
| File | Source benchmark | # cases |
|---|---|---|
prmbench_GTA.json | GTA | 118 |
prmbench_bfcl.json | BFCL | 111 |
prmbench_tooltalk.json | ToolTalk | 86 |
prmbench_ToolSandbox.json | ToolSandbox | 130 |
Common fields across every split:
history— list of chat turns (role/content) up to the decision point.action_chosen— the correct next action.action_rejected— a plausible but incorrect next action.functions— available tool/function specifications (may benull).
Some splits carry extra provenance fields, e.g. error type, rationale,
milestones_* (ToolSandbox) or model_name, test_category, possible_answer
(BFCL). Evaluators ignore fields they do not need.
Training splits
prmbench_bfcl_train.json and prmbench_ToolSandbox_train.json are JSON-Lines
files (one record per line) used for ToolPRM training. They are not consumed
by the evaluation scripts.
Overriding the data location
Evaluators read from this directory by default. Point them elsewhere with either
--data_dir /path/to/data or the TOOLPRMBENCH_DATA_DIR environment variable.
